Facts about My God, The Evil Wind

When was My God, The Evil Wind released?


My God, The Evil Wind is first released on September 01, 1997 as part of Eternal Tears Of Sorrow's album "Sinners Serenade" which includes 11 tracks in total. This song is the 6th track on this album.

Which genre is My God, The Evil Wind?


My God, The Evil Wind falls under the genre Heavy Metal.
